How are Welsh onion and Rice different?

  • Welsh onion is richer in Vitamin K, Vitamin C, Fiber, Vitamin B2, and Potassium, while Rice is higher in Manganese, Selenium, Folate, Vitamin B1, and Vitamin B3.
  • Welsh onion covers your daily need of Vitamin K 161% more than Rice.

Onions, welsh, raw and Rice, white, long-grain, regular, enriched, cooked types were used in this article.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Welsh onion Rice Opinion
Net carbs 4.1g 27.77g Rice
Protein 1.9g 2.69g Rice
Fats 0.4g 0.28g Welsh onion
Carbs 6.5g 28.17g Rice
Calories 34kcal 130kcal Rice
Sugar 2.18g 0.05g Rice
Fiber 2.4g 0.4g Welsh onion
Calcium 18mg 10mg Welsh onion
Iron 1.22mg 1.2mg Welsh onion
Magnesium 23mg 12mg Welsh onion
Phosphorus 49mg 43mg Welsh onion
Potassium 212mg 35mg Welsh onion
Sodium 17mg 1mg Rice
Zinc 0.52mg 0.49mg Welsh onion
Copper 0.07mg 0.069mg Welsh onion
Manganese 0.137mg 0.472mg Rice
Selenium 0.6µg 7.5µg Rice
Vitamin A 1160IU 0IU Welsh onion
Vitamin E 0.51mg 0.04mg Welsh onion
Vitamin C 27mg 0mg Welsh onion
Vitamin B1 0.05mg 0.163mg Rice
Vitamin B2 0.09mg 0.013mg Welsh onion
Vitamin B3 0.4mg 1.476mg Rice
Vitamin B5 0.169mg 0.39mg Rice
Vitamin B6 0.072mg 0.093mg Rice
Folate 16µg 58µg Rice
Vitamin K 193.4µg 0µg Welsh onion
Tryptophan 0.021mg 0.031mg Rice
Threonine 0.074mg 0.096mg Rice
Isoleucine 0.081mg 0.116mg Rice
Leucine 0.113mg 0.222mg Rice
Lysine 0.095mg 0.097mg Rice
Methionine 0.021mg 0.063mg Rice
Phenylalanine 0.061mg 0.144mg Rice
Valine 0.084mg 0.164mg Rice
Histidine 0.033mg 0.063mg Rice
Saturated Fat 0.067g 0.077g Welsh onion
Monounsaturated Fat 0.056g 0.088g Rice
Polyunsaturated fat 0.156g 0.076g Welsh onion
